This will be picked up in * the Apache child process which will translate it * back to a 500 error so that normal error document * processing occurs. */ r->status For example, this cron job records cron is running every 20 minutes to ~/logs/user/cron.log: */20 * * * * echo "cron is running" >> $HOME/logs/user/cron.log 2>&1 See also Cron Help Guide I had a setting in a modified version of Django to minify CSS and JS files that only ran when DEBUG was off. To install and configure the Django Debug Toolbar with the default myproject Django project: Install the Django Debug Toolbar: Open an SSH session to your account. http://maxspywareremover.com/server-error/webfaction-django-error-log.php
On the website settings screen for your domain, in the Contents section, choose to add an application. django apache share|improve this question asked Nov 1 '13 at 15:21 H H H 184211 add a comment| 1 Answer 1 active oldest votes up vote 0 down vote accepted Got Our production site wouldn't work with DEBUG = False. What is the purpose of the box between the engines of an A-10? https://docs.webfaction.com/software/django/troubleshooting.html
permanent link answered 30 Nov '11, 11:48 bmeyer71 ♦♦ 1.4k●2●6●13 accept rate: 33% 0 They are in /home/username/logs/user with whatever name they're given in the Apache conf file. Aside from switching to a different application or modifying the software, some amount of memory must be consumed to start and run the software as expected. For example: Django: ~/webapps/app_name/apache2/logs/ Rails: ~/webapps/app_name/logs/ Monitoring Memory Usage¶ To see a list of processes and how much memory they're using: Open an SSH session to your account. Internal Server Error Django Apache Press Control + D.
But I failed to notice that on the production server with the later version of Django there WAS a default value in settings.py with an explanatory comment. Webfaction 500 Internal Server Error So what was it? Make any desired changes to your cron schedule. https://docs.webfaction.com/software/general.html I am trying to deploy a django project to production on webfaction i performed all settings as per django tuts .
Please contact the server administrator, [no address given] and inform them of the time the error occurred, and anything you might have done that may have caused the error. Webfaction Ssh Solution: Modify the website record to use the intended subdomain. For example, edit this: MIDDLEWARE_CLASSES = ( 'django.contrib.sessions.middleware.SessionMiddleware', 'django.middleware.common.CommonMiddleware', 'django.middleware.csrf.CsrfViewMiddleware', # ... ) to this: MIDDLEWARE_CLASSES = ( 'myproject.middleware.WebFactionFixes', 'debug_toolbar.middleware.DebugToolbarMiddleware', 'django.contrib.sessions.middleware.SessionMiddleware', 'django.middleware.common.CommonMiddleware', 'django.middleware.csrf.CsrfViewMiddleware', # ... ) Set which IP addresses can Configure a new website to hook up your application to a domain.
Enter from django.contrib.auth.models import User and press Enter. Choose the option to reuse an existing application and set the test_app_media to serve everything under http://example.com/media and test_app_static for http://example.com/static. Django Internal Server Error 500 the syspath is pointing to home/username/lib/python2.6 ... Internal Server Error Django Nginx Switch to the Django project directory.
In the WebFaction control panel, add two new applications named test_app_media and test_app_static. It was well below where I made my entry, out of sight on the monitor. A question concerning Wolfram Alpha Disproving Euler proposition by brute force in C Why mention town and country of equipment manufacturer? Reducing Memory Consumption¶ See also Monitoring Memory Usage and Reducing mod_wsgi Memory Consumption Django applications can be tuned to consume more or less memory. Server Error 500 Django Debug False
You can now access the Django site with a web browser. Files and Directories¶ To grant another user read, write, or execute access (or combinations thereof) to a single file or directory: Open an SSH session to your account. The biggest gains in conserving memory typically come from reducing additional memory consumption. his comment is here Enter crontab -l and press Enter.
The next three rows represent a running Django application: 3564 /home/johndoe/webapps/django/apache2/bin/httpd -f /home/johndoe/webapps/django/apache2/conf/httpd.conf -k start 12504 /home/johndoe/webapps/django/apache2/bin/httpd -f /home/johndoe/webapps/django/apache2/conf/httpd.conf -k start 2600 /home/johndoe/webapps/django/apache2/bin/httpd -f /home/johndoe/webapps/django/apache2/conf/httpd.conf -k start Although there are three more stack exchange communities company blog Stack Exchange Inbox Reputation and Badges sign up log in tour help Tour Start here for a quick overview of the site Help Center Detailed Open a new file, ~/webapps/django_app/myproject/myproject/middleware.py in a text editor. error logs in user directory ?
Your crontab will open in your default text editor (as specified by the EDITOR environment variable). At the beginning of the file, insert these lines: from django.conf import settings from django.conf.urls import patterns At the end of the file, append: if settings.DEBUG: import debug_toolbar urlpatterns += patterns('', By default they are appname_access_django_log and appname_error_django_log Not that you asked, but you probably want to look at Django's logging code or something like Sentry, which will let you log to weblink Mine is still broken and had ALLOWED_HOSTS the entire time.
Enter easy_install-X.Y --install-dir=$PWD/lib/pythonX.Y/ django-debug-toolbar and press Enter. Apart from that, the logs at ~/log/user/error_yourapp.log is what you need to check. We're in the business of making Web frameworks, not Web servers, so improving this server to be able to handle a production environment is outside the scope of Django.) Create a logs folder in Apache ?
Profile your memory consumption.